Three Horizons Framework:
- Horizon1: Core business steady, incremental improvements
- Horizon2: Emerging opportunities new products/markets, 2 5 years out
- Horizon3: Disruptive innovation long-term, breakthrough efforts ,
A Horizon environment is a context focused on Horizon2 or Horizon3, emphasizing rapid innovation and navigating ambiguity/supporting experimentation.
